Europe's Solar Leadership: Data & Market Dynamics

Europe isn't just adopting solar; it's redefining energy infrastructure. Consider these compelling figures:

  • Solar installations grew by 47% year-over-year across the EU in 2023
  • Germany alone added 14.1 GW of new solar capacity – equivalent to powering 4.7 million homes
  • Solar PV now covers 8% of Europe's total electricity demand, up from 2% in 2018

This explosive growth stems from smart policies like the EU Renewable Energy Directive and plunging costs. Since 2010, solar panel prices have dropped 82%, making installations economically irresistible. But there's a catch: sunshine isn't constant. That's where the next breakthrough comes in...

The Storage Revolution: Making Solar Energy Reliable 24/7

Imagine your solar panels producing excess energy at noon and powering your home at midnight. Modern lithium-ion and flow batteries make this possible. Key advancements include:

  • 4-hour storage systems now achieving 92% round-trip efficiency
  • 15-year lifespan warranties becoming industry standard
  • Smart inverters that automatically switch between grid and storage

According to IRENA's 2023 report, solar-plus-storage projects now undercut fossil plants on levelized costs in most European markets. This isn't future tech – it's operational reality today.

Real-World Success: Germany's Solar+Storage Transformation

Let's examine a tangible example: Bavaria's Wunsiedel Energy Park. This integrated solar and storage facility demonstrates scalability in action:

  • Total capacity: 8.4 MW solar PV + 7.5 MWh battery storage
  • Annual output: 8,200 MWh – enough for 2,500 households
  • Grid stability: Reduces local congestion by 98% during peak hours

Since commissioning in 2022, the project achieved 22% faster ROI than projections by selling stored energy during evening price spikes. As noted in the IEA's Germany 2023 Energy Policy Review, such projects prove solar-storage hybrids are viable grid-stabilization tools. The lesson? Storage transforms solar from intermittent supplier to dependable backbone.
